About Dandan Li

Dandan Li is a scholar working on Plant Science, Molecular Biology, Pollution, Pharmacology and Nutrition and Dietetics, having authored 57 papers that have together received 995 indexed citations. Recurring topics across this work include Plant Stress Responses and Tolerance (13 papers), Plant Gene Expression Analysis (12 papers), Plant Molecular Biology Research (7 papers), Plant Micronutrient Interactions and Effects (6 papers), Plant Disease Resistance and Genetics (6 papers), Plant-Microbe Interactions and Immunity (5 papers), Plant nutrient uptake and metabolism (3 papers) and Photosynthetic Processes and Mechanisms (3 papers). The work is most often cited by research in Plant Science (557 citations), Soil Science (142 citations), Pollution (98 citations), Environmental Chemistry (84 citations) and Horticulture (6 citations). Dandan Li has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Chenghao Li, Jingli Yang, Haizhen Zhang, Huimin Wang, Fusheng Chen, Xiaoli Fu, Xiaomin Sun, Xiang-Min Fang, Xinyu Zhang and Guirui Yu. Their work appears in journals such as International Journal of Molecular Sciences, International Journal of Biological Macromolecules, Frontiers in Veterinary Science, Plant and Soil and Plant Biotechnology Journal.
